How can farmers utilize compost to enhance nutrient management?

Farmers can utilize compost to enhance nutrient management primarily because it improves soil organic matter and provides slow-release nutrients. Compost is rich in decomposed organic matter, which not only enhances the structure and water-holding capacity of the soil but also adds essential nutrients that are gradually released to plants over time. This slow-release nature is particularly beneficial as it supports healthy plant growth while minimizing the risk of nutrient leaching and runoff, which can contribute to water quality issues.

In addition to boosting nutrient availability, compost also fosters a diverse microbial community in the soil, which further aids in the breakdown of organic material and nutrient cycling. This aspect of composting promotes sustainable agricultural practices by improving soil fertility without the reliance solely on synthetic fertilizers.

Other options present misconceptions: while excessively applying compost could potentially affect soil pH, the primary role of compost is to enhance organic matter rather than making soil too alkaline. Compost application does not generally require advanced machinery, and it is certainly applicable beyond decorative gardening, as its benefits extend to enhancing the productivity of agricultural soils.
